Joan Tur <[email protected]> Joan Tur: > Es Dimecres 30 Juny 2004 12:30, en Erik Schanze va escriure: > | Joan Tur <[email protected]> Joan Tur: > | > I've tryed successfully Knoppix 3.4 dated 10-05-04 -and remastered it > | > successfully also-, but I'd like my remastered knoppix to use latest > | > 2.6 kernel possible (2.6.6 has got "laptop-mode"), so I downloaded 3.4 > | > dated 17-05-04. > | > > | > I've checked the iso's md5 before burning, and booted it using > | > "knoppix26 testcd". Both checks are fine, but... > | > > | > ... it hangs with no error message when "autoconfiguring devices". > | > > | > Any other test or boot option I could try? I'm trying knoppix on an > | > Acer TM292. > | > | You can try to boot with: > | "knoppix nohwsetup" > | then you can run (as root) "hwsetup -v" > | and look ... > > No luck. I've booted successfully using the above option, switched to > console (ctrl+alt+f1) and run "hwsetup -v" from there. > > Computer hangs before showing anything. > > Any other idea? 8-? > OK, next step. Call hwsetup with -v option. If it is not really verbose, you could boot the same way and invoke hwsetup with strace and mount a writable partion or floppy before: sync-mount first IDE-Drive-partition (as root): mkdir /mnt/test mount -t auto -o sync /dev/hda1 /mnt/test and run hwsetup in strace: strace -f -F -v -s 128 -o /mnt/test/hwsetup.trace hwsetup -v After hwsetup hangs again, you should reboot and look, that strace has written into this file.
